This is the way of the Wild Tribe. The gang has been around for quite some time, but few members know the origins of the club. The founder of the club is a 55 year old named Rob Barnes known simply as Spew. After leaving his former club, it was time to make his own. Once again moving back to his hometown Sandy shores, he went to work, He and three of his biker friends were looking for something to do. They chose a name that summed up their main goal freedom. Then they designed the club's colors. Their inspiration came from a member's tattoo, an Apache head to the right of the symbol was an american flag. The new club put on their emblem and began writing. At first they stayed out of trouble. The club had an intimidating image, especially in sandy shores, which didn't have motorcycle gangs. It didn't take long for word to spread. Soon bikers across the state were starting their own chapters.
